Overview

This role supports the Ground Operations team by analyzing departmental performance, identifying inefficiencies, and ensuring compliance with operational standards. The position involves maintaining accurate documentation, monitoring key performance indicators, and providing administrative support to drive efficiency across sub-departments.



Responsibilities

    Analyze Ground Operations performance utilizing the Ground Operations Programs in partnership with department managers.
  • Develop an understanding of each Ground Operations sub-department work and responsibilities along with the key performance indicators for those workflows.
  • Work in company programs to review, validate, and translate Ground Operations information.
  • Work in the Ground Operations Veoci program to review performance and ensure appropriate utilization levels are met.
  • Review Ground Operations vendor discrepancies to ensure compliance with operational standards
  • Identify inefficiencies in Ground Operation performance
  • Maintain comprehensive documentation of performance measures and reports
  • Perform administrative duties related to performance to ensure Ground Operations employees and sub-departments are efficient and effective.
  • Monitor and review Ground Operations information to support decision-making and highlight key departmental issues.
  • Provide administrative support for special projects
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by the Director of Programs & Administration


Qualifications

  • Four-year college degree required.
  • Minimum 2 years' experience required in a similar role, aviation experience preferred.
  • Proficiency in all MS Office applications.
  • Proficiency in enterprise tools including Veoci preferred.
  • Advanced aptitude in problem solving.
  • Excellent interpersonal, written, and verbal communication skills.
  • Previous experience and knowledge of airline operations preferred.
